Most metals are found naturally as compounds called minerals. Rocks are made up of crystals of metals. An ore is a rock that contains enough of a metal compounds for it to be worth extracting the metal. The most common ores contain oxides. An example is the ore haematite, which contains iron (III) oxide. Some contain other metal compounds.

EDTA Extraction of Heavy Metals from Different Soil Fractions and Synthetic Soils. EDTA was proved to be effective for metal removal from the four individual soil fractions and synthetic soils. In general, approximately 90% of metals were removed from synthetic soils by M EDTA. EDTA extraction of Pb from a contaminated carbonate fraction was...

Platinum group metals (PGMs) are a group of six elements, namely iridium (Ir), osmium (Os), platinum (Pt), palladium (Pd), rhodium (Rh) and ruthenium (Ru) [1, 2]. PGMs together with gold and silver are classified as noble or precious metals because of their high corrosion and oxidation resistance [1, 2, 3].
Solvent extraction plays an important role in the field of hydrometallurgy and analytical chemistry. Since metal ores are depleting, it is of importance to recover the valuable metals present in secondary resources to meet the demands for the manufacture of advanced materials. Aug 27, 2019· Turning Lithium Into Metal. The chloride is mixed with potassium chloride in a ratio of 55 percent lithium chloride to 45 percent potassium chloride in order to produce a molten eutectic electrolyte. Potassium chloride is added to increase the conductivity of the lithium while lowering the fusion temperature.
